It ALL Begins With Positive Self-Image!

What if the biggest predictor of your child's future success isn't grades, talent, or even opportunities- but SELF-ESTEEM?

Research consistently shows that children with healthy self-worth not only perform better in school, but also show stronger resilience, cultivate healthier relationships, and exhibit the ability to set and maintain boundaries that protect their well-being. In fact, confidence and self-esteem are linked to higher motivation, improved learning outcomes, and lower risk of peer pressure and victimization. 

The higher a child's self-esteem, the more likely they are to take on challenges, problem solve, bounce back from setbacks, and stand firm against negative influences- all skills that shape lifelong success.

Many youth today are stuck at the lower levels of the needs hierarchy (based upon Maslow's theory), making it nearly impossible to thrive at higher levels of development. However, improving your child's psychosocial health is the first step toward their achieving the top tier: self-actualization (i.e. reaching one's unique potential and overall sense of accomplishment)

Psychosocial well-being encompasses an individual's mental, emotional, and social health. These are narrowed down in the following areas: 

Ability to manage stress and cope with challenges

Ability to cultivate and maintain positive relationships

A deep-rooted sense of purpose and meaning

Active engagement in social environments

Strong feelings of happiness, contentment, and optimism
